I found that studying NLP helped me the most with my inner game and 'shyness.' I'm not talking about Ross Jeffries. There are many valuable affirmations (perceived truths about yourself) that you should internalize. Here are some:

The map is not the territory. (How you see the world is not how it actually is)
I am the prize.
There are no failures, only feedback.
Everything is my responsibility, nothing is my fault.

There are also many self hypnosis and anchoring techniques that I found to rid me of most of my approach anxiety. Chris Howard has some really good material, and also look for the book 'Introducing NLP.'

Other than that, you are going to have to play it through the pain. Learn to be competent by absorbing the material/advice. From there, learn to have success by applying competence. From success, you will gain confidence, and rid yourself of the 'shyness' you once had.
